Does Any One Have This Problem?

My fuel gauge is no workin as it should, every time I fill up the tank it doesn't go all the way up it reads 3/4 of a tank, now onece I drive for about 50 miles or so the needle is already pointing on Empty, does any one know how to fix the problem, please let me know because I already got stuck with no gas one time and it's not very nice.

9 times out of 10 this is usually caused by the sender(variable resistor)in your fuel tank ... sometimes they rust and change value making your gauge read incorrectly. The other 1 in 10 could be the gauge or a bad (partial connection) in the wiring to this sender.
